Top Locations Tagged with Athens eye care center pc athens al

Athens eye care center pc athens al in United states - 35611/ near limestone

Athens eye care center pc athens al in United states - 30605/ near clarke

Athens eye care center pc athens al in United states - 35613/ near athens

Athens eye care center pc athens al in United states - 35611/ near athens